What are the various allegories in The Faerie Queene?

At the personal and political level of the allegory, Queen Elizabeth is Gloriana, the Fairy Queen and the pride and glory of England, who sets various adventures to her knights, symbolising the courtiers of the queen of England, and the Red Cross Knight is one of them.

Is The Faerie Queene an epic allegory?

The Faerie Queene is an allegorical work in praise of Elizabeth I (represented by Gloriana – the Faerie Queene herself – and the virgin Belphoebe) and of Elizabethan notions of virtue.

What is the main idea of Faerie Queene?

Throughout the The Faerie Queene, Spenser emphasizes the importance of performing one’s duty and accepting responsibility to complete the quest. Several heroic figures emerge during the course of the poem and each is given a question to undertake, a monster or demon to extinguish.

What is allegory in a poem?

An extended metaphor in which the characters, places, and objects in a narrative carry figurative meaning. Often an allegory’s meaning is religious, moral, or historical in nature.

What are the elements of allegory?

An allegory is a subtle or hidden message embedded within a storyline. The message is rarely directly mentioned by the author. Rather, it is conveyed through literary devices such as metaphor, personification and synecdoche. A story that contains allegory usually has a double meaning.

What are characteristics of allegory?

Characteristics of allegory Allegorical stories are figurative rather than literal. They therefore require interpretation from readers. Due to their figurative style, allegorical texts are good examples of texts that ‘show’ rather than ‘tell’ authors’ perspectives.

What is the purpose of allegory?

Allegory is a literary device used to express large, complex ideas in an approachable manner. Allegory allows writers to create some distance between themselves and the issues they are discussing, especially when those issues are strong critiques of political or societal realities.
